Simple How-To Guide

Create Your Cheese Foundation
Grab your preferred shredded cheese - I usually mix mozzarella with cheddar for the right blend of stretch and taste. Scatter it in an even layer on your heated pan, making sure it forms a nice thin circle. Watch it closely as it begins to melt and sizzle at the edges - that's when the fun starts.
Get That Crunchy Base Just Right
Monitor your cheese as it cooks down. You'll spot it getting bubbly and turning a nice golden color underneath - this typically needs about 3-4 minutes. Take your time here, it's key for that awesome crunchy base. When you see that beautiful gold color on the bottom, gently take the pan off the heat and let it sit briefly.
Top It Your Way
Here's where you get to play - while the cheese is still warm but starting to set, add your favorite toppings. I'm partial to fresh basil, tomato slices, and a dash of Italian herbs. Spread them out evenly across the surface. If you want more cheese on top, sprinkle it now. Don't go overboard though - we want to keep that base nice and crispy.
Finish Under the Broiler
Put your oven rack about 6 inches from the broiler and turn it on high. Slide your pan under there and don't walk away - this happens fast! You want your toppings to heat through and any extra cheese to get all melty and bubbly, usually in about 2-3 minutes. Leave the oven door cracked and turn the pan if needed so everything melts evenly.
Cool and Enjoy
When everything looks perfectly melty and hot, pull your pan out and let it cool for around 5 minutes. This waiting step matters - it helps the cheese firm up so you can cut nice pieces. Use a sharp knife or pizza wheel to cut it into slices, and dig in while it's still warm and crispy.

Ingredients

01 2 oz pepperoni.
02 1/2 cup marinara sauce.
03 1 cup cheddar cheese, shredded.
04 2 tbsp green pepper slices.
05 4 oz black olive slices.
06 1/2 cup mozzarella, shredded.
07 2 tbsp mushrooms.
08 2 tbsp onion slices.

Instructions

Step 01

Set the broiler to high and move the oven rack to the top spot.

Step 02

Warm up your cast iron skillet over medium heat, but don't let it get too hot.

Step 03

Evenly scatter the cheese mix across the bottom of the skillet.

Step 04

Let the cheese start bubbling and melting. Keep an eye on it—it only takes 2-3 minutes.

Step 05

Let the cheese cook a bit longer until the bottom gets crispy.

Step 06

Take it off the heat and let the crust set for around 2 minutes.

Step 07

Carefully spread the marinara sauce over the cooled cheese base.

Step 08

Evenly layer your chosen toppings over the sauce.

Step 09

Pop the skillet under the broiler for 2-3 minutes—but watch closely.

Step 10

Let everything heat through until the toppings are hot and the cheese is gooey but not burnt.

Step 11

Take it out of the oven and give it 3-5 minutes to cool.

Step 12

Wait a little so the cheese crust hardens before cutting it up.
